IBA 421 - International Management

This course studies the interaction between the multinational corporation, its environment, and the effect of cross-cultural behaviors on organizational performance. It analyzes the inseparable relationships between cross-cultural communications and management effectiveness. The course also covers the concept of cultural synergy, the practice of cross-cultural negotiations, cross-cultural leadership, motivation, and decision-making. Prerequisites: IBA301; MGT105
